In most cases, I agree. A balanced attack is better. But, when you have a running game that can successfully make 4-5 yds per carry every down, there is no need to pass. It's more important to control the time of possession and score on every possession.
Basically, a team should do what it does best (ala Liberty Hill). As many coaches say "Dance with the one that brung you."

I will say that I have always believed if a team could run the wing or slot-t to perfection AND be able to shift into a passing game seamlessly, they would give DCs fits trying to figure out what to do.

If you can effectively run for 4-5 yards per game, then you may see no need to pass. But is that fair to the kid in your school district that has the best talent you have seen come through your program at receiver or tight end? How is he going to get noticed if you run, run, run all the time? If you are set up as a Wing-T or Slot-T program, that is one thing. There are several spread teams that can run the ball for 5-10 yards per carry consistently, but they still get the other kids involved offensively. I can remember when Navasota had two receivers in 96, Douglas Frankin and Jermaine Henderson. Those two were great receivers and Coach McGallion opened up the veer option, which was gaining 5+ per carry, to some passing to get their talents to contribute, and it worked.
